The dishwasher is often seen as a kitchen appliance dedicated solely to cleaning dishes, glasses, and cutlery. However, its potential extends far beyond these conventional uses. With its powerful jets of water and high-temperature settings, the dishwasher can tackle a variety of cleaning tasks, saving you time and effort. By understanding what items can safely be washed in the dishwasher, you can expand its utility and streamline your cleaning routine.
Understanding Dishwasher Safety and Material Compatibility
Before placing items in the dishwasher, it’s crucial to understand the materials they are made of and whether they can withstand the dishwasher’s environment. Items made of plastic, silicone, and certain metals are generally safe, but always check for dishwasher-safe labels. Avoid washing items made of wood, cast iron, or delicate materials like fine china and crystal, as they can be damaged by the heat and water pressure.
1. Washing Plastic Toys in the Dishwasher
Plastic toys, especially those that are frequently handled by children, can harbor germs and bacteria. The dishwasher provides an efficient way to sanitize these toys. Place them on the top rack to avoid exposure to intense heat, and use a gentle cycle to prevent damage.
2. Cleaning Silicone Baking Mats and Molds
Silicone baking mats and molds can accumulate grease and residue over time. Placing them in the dishwasher on the top rack can help remove stubborn stains and odors, restoring their non-stick properties.
